Abstract

The paper describes an application of a new architecture of versatile miniaturized system with dual optical detection. The microsystem was designed especially for measurement of uric acid concentration in biological samples with the use of different optical detection methods: spectrophotometric and fluorescence as well. Its construction is based on modules that were made of a transparent polymer poly(dimethylsiloxane) (PDMS). Simple measurements’ procedure and possibility of results’ comparison obtained in different methods are advantages of the developed system. Such a system with dual detection allows to determine influence of disturbing substances which are present in real samples thanks to comparing the results of two different analytical methods.
